Vibe Seaghost 130 - upgrades.
hey all - had the yak for a year-ish and just now considering putting something powered on it. I am a big fella - 287lbs/6'2" and the kayak is rated to 550lbs. I travel very light typically - a crate with plano 3400's, and two rods. I am not really concerned with all the fancy stuff everyone does, looks great but not sure I have the skill to run wires, lights and all that. I do want to add some sort of trolling motor, and a fish finder. I am considering the Bixby kit (with the battery and motor) along with the vibe gravity rudder and such. And adding a simple fish finder, nothing too crazy. then I'll just add a battery in the center console to power that. I am about as handy as a dead rat, so this is the easiest option. However, it's also a very expensive option. I considered a regular trolling motor mount on the back, but then I have the weight of the batteries in back, and find the cost of Lipo batteries off putting. as well as buying certain mounts for the kayak, drilling holes, and so on. which is why I came here.... what have you guys done? seems like kayakers are creative in the ways they get stuff done... so show me what ya got. if you could give an estimate of what you spent on the project that'd be great.... thank you.
